The Napier Dynasty Collection
This collection, designed by Eugene Bertolli, was inspired by President Nixon’s visit to China in 1972. The presidential visit signified the first arrival of a U.S. president to visit the People’s Republic of China. Bliss Chatelaine
The Napier Co. began its history in North Attleboro, MA, in 1878 as The E. A Bliss Co. Sometimes written as The E. A. B. Co. This piece is from the company’s early history. This is a chatelaine holder made by The E. A. Bliss Co. E.A. Bliss Chatelaine Hook E.A. Bliss Chatelaine Hook Back
